`
文章列表
eye 单位矩阵 zeros 全零矩阵 ones 全1矩阵 rand 均匀分布随机阵 genmarkov 生成随机Markov矩阵 linspace 线性等分向量 logspace 对数等分向量 logm 矩阵对数运算 cumprod 矩阵元素累计乘 cumsum 矩阵元素累计和 toeplitz Toeplitz矩阵 disp 显示� ...
最近开始使用matlab编程,在这里记录下使用过程中需要注意的问题。 1.matlab的函数参数是值传递,不同的函数之间使用不同的变量空间,嵌套函数也是一样。 2.??? Undefined function or method 'plus' for input arguments of type 'cell'.或??? Undefined function or method 'mtimes' for input arguments of type 'cell'.是因为将元胞数组进行了+或*运算,解决办法是用cell2mat( )处理参数,详细请google。 3.matlab使用HashMa ...
服务器运行一段时间就会崩溃,查看日志发现崩溃前抛出的是内存不够的异常,部署的时候没有对内存进行优化设置,采用的是默认设置,服务器配置高,不用也是浪费,于是查了些与内存设置有关的文档,在这里把与内存优化相关的做下记录。 出现out of memory可能的原因(摘自tomcat wiki) 1.You're out of memory. Simple as that - add more to your heap. 2.You're out of memory. You have code which is hanging onto object references and the garbag ...
前些日子装了个jdk7试了试,后来做项目需要换成jdk6,安装完jdk6,设置完环境变量后出现问题。运行java -version出现Error: could not open `C:\Program Files\Java\jre7\lib\i586\jvm.cfg'),运行javac -version则是正常的javac 1.6.0_32。google之发现解决办法是删除c:\windows\system32\java,c:\windows\system32\javaw,c:\windows\system32\javaws,之后再运行java则正确。
CrossRef成立于 2000 年,是一个由出版商创建和管理的独立会员制 非赢利性的协会,致力于推进在线学术资源相互链接的方便性和有效性,其主要目的是为学术界访问网络学术资源提供方便,从而提升在线研究体验. CrossRef主要利用 DOI (学术与专业出版物数字对象标识系统)来实现不同出版商出版的在线学术资源之间高效而可靠的交叉链接 DOI是数字内容的的唯一标识符 它由对象的电子地址,或者由位于可更新的中央目录中的URL组成 CrossRef是DOI的唯一正式登记注册机构,也是唯一的一个实现DOI和OpenURL集成的机构 通过 CrossRef,图书馆无须跟各个出版商签订双边协议,也无须跟 ...
今天在网上看到一个笔试题挺有意思,就是将阿拉伯数字转化为中文,在用网银转账的时候见过这个功能,于是自己做了一下,下面是用递归实现的代码。 package info.lwjlaser.practice; import java.util.Arrays; /* * 将阿拉伯数字转化为中文数字(不支持小数点)如:12345转化为一万二千三百四十五。 * @author lwjlaser,lwj.charles */ public class Arab2Chinese { private char cnum[]={'零','一','二','三','四','五','六','七 ...
今天向mysql导入一个数据库备份文件,运行一段时间后发现停在一个地方很长时间,用workbench监控了一下,发现repair with keycache这句很慢,上网查了一些,主要是对两个参数进行优化设置myisam_max_sort_file_size和myisam_sort_buffer_size。这两个参数呃默认值是 myisam_max_sort_file_size=2G myisam_sort_buffer_size=8M 修改配置文件改为(如果没有这两个参数则加上) myisam_max_sort_file_size=10G myisam_sort_buffer_size ...
前几天网站数据库因为一个误操作导致数据全部丢失,更加悲剧的是由于疏忽只有几个月前的备份,而最近几个月网站内容增加了很多(出来混迟早是要还的啊!!!),万幸的是在配置服务器的时候打开了二进制日志。于是用� ...
对于java虚拟机的gc回收问题一直比较迷惑,网上查了不少,说法不一,而且都是寥寥数句,根本弄不明白其中的机理。后来看到有人提到看Tuning Garbage Collection with the 5.0 Java[tm] Virtual Machine。于是仔细读了一下,虽然是英文但是逻辑很清晰,讲解很透彻不难理解,中间有一些专业词,用词典翻译一下就能理解了。另外还在博客搜到一篇翻译的博文,点击这里。建议还是先看英文,如果有一些困惑,再看译文对照一下,结合译者的理解就能明白了。强烈建议大家有时间读一读
编码过程中需要用到clone方法,以前看过不少,长时间不用记得不是很清楚,于是google了一下发现好多都说的比较乱,于是重新查了下资料做个记录。 首先是java6 api中Cloneable接口的描述 A class implements the Cloneable interface to indicate to the Object.clone() method that it is legal for that method to make a field-for-field copy of instances of that class. Invoking Object's cl ...
从昨天晚上开始陆陆续续配置hadoop的分布式运行环境,一直到现在才配置运行成功,算是学习hadoop征程上迈出的一小步。期间也遇到了一系列问题,通过各种方法也慢慢解决了,解决过程中发现由于hadoop的异常处理系统还不够完� ...
UE 在处理文档方面能力强,但是从网上下载的只是试用版30天,30天到期后到用户目录下如:/home/XXX/.idm 文件夹下面,删除uex文件夹,重新打开UE,就又可以试用30天啦!
Hadoop版本:Hadoop-0.20.203.0 安装过程遇到的问题:An internal error occurred during: "Connecting to DFS Hadoop".org/apache/commons/configuration/Configuration 解决方法(转自http://hi.baidu.com/wangyucao1989/blog/item/279cef87c4b37c34c75cc315.html): hadoop的发行版 ...
用 #>usermod -s /bin/bash 使用者名 把使用者 的 bin 改成bash 就好了 顏色是因為 ~/.bashrc ~/.profile 新增時沒建立,可以copy別的使用者的 如何讓 ~/.bashrc 更新後馬上生效呢? $>. ~/.bashrc 转自http://z-win.blogspot.com/2010/10/useradd-tab.html
在调试的过程中遇到将vim打开的日志文件中的数据拷贝出来,因为日志一行很长,无法在屏幕一屏显示出来,于是在vim中用到了系统剪贴板。Google了一下发现这篇文章(文章1)说的比较清楚。但是在操作的过程中发现在vim中输入:reg没有显示出"+和"#剪切板,于是无法实现vim试用系统剪贴板,继续google 发现需要安装vim部分功能才可以。 需要安装的是 sudo apt-get install vim-gui-common 安装完就可以在vim中按照文章1的说明使用系统剪贴板了
Global site tag (gtag.js) - Google Analytics